The name Kalen has seen a varied trend in popularity over the years in the United States, with significant peaks and troughs. Between 1959 and 1975, the number of births with the name Kalen remained relatively low, ranging from 5 to 14 per year.
However, starting in 1976, there was a notable increase in the popularity of the name Kalen, with a significant spike in 1982 reaching 52 births. This trend continued into the 1980s and early 1990s, with the highest number of births occurring in 1993 at 133.
After the peak in 1993, the popularity of the name Kalen began to decline, reaching a low of 52 births in 2017. Since then, there has been a slight resurgence in its popularity, with 67 births in 2018, 80 in 2019, and 100 in 2021.
